Beef and Mushrooms With Sour Cream Sauce

Ingredients

  • 1 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 1/2 pounds sirloin, cut into thin strips
  • 1/2 cup fl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/8 teaspoon pepper
  • 6 to 8 ounces sliced mushrooms
  • 1 medium onion, halved, sliced thinly
  • 1 can (10 1/2 ounces) condensed beef broth
  • 1/2 cup dry red wine, such as pinot noir or Burgundy
  • 8 ounces noodles
  • freshly chopped parsley
  • 1 cup sour cream blended with 2 tablespoons flour

Preparation

Step 1

Heat olive oil in a large saucepan or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Toss beef with flour and salt and pepper in a food storage bag; take beef out and put in the hot oil. Stir, cooking until lightly browned. Add sliced onion and mushrooms. Reduce heat to medium. Cook, stirring, for about 5 minutes.
Add the beef broth and wine. Cover and simmer for about 1 hour, or until beef is tender. Meanwhile, cook noodles, following package directions. Drain and keep warm.

To the beef mixture add sour cream and flour mixture; stir, cooking, until hot. Add noodles and heat through.
